Output 207bc51a62ce18ef467c28811ef91bb7422a62a85c2b0d716199fd14bb745085:45

value
75989
script pubkey
OP_0 OP_PUSHBYTES_32 baec5cd78066806f01bf6ca5e0ace4a96fbfa0d350d2af5a8c52d5a7d1dbcda1
address
bc1qhtk9e4uqv6qx7qdldjj7pt8y49hmlgxn2rf27k5v2t2605wmeksscmj4uw
transaction
207bc51a62ce18ef467c28811ef91bb7422a62a85c2b0d716199fd14bb745085
spent
true